Low paying, but good work-life balane
Research Fellow (Current Employee) - Jurong West - November 5, 2017
+ves:
1. Nice work life balance
2. Very good computing facilities
3. Flexible work hours
-ves:
1. Publication pressure
2. Poor salary (incl. incentives)
3. RA/RF tenure could not be considered for longterm

Great place if you could find a faculty position
Research Fellow (Former Employee) - Singapore - January 4, 2017
Not a good place for post-docs. Worklife balance normally OK unless you join some notorious group under a cruel professors
Pros
Flexible working hours
Cons
Zero prospects for post-docs (mostly)
